Irish drug firm Perrigo picks up Aspen Global products in $51M cash deal

Dublin, Ireland-based over-the-counter (OTC) drug manufacturer Perrigo Company PLC picked up a set of products being marketed in Australia and New Zealand from South African firm Aspen Global Inc in a $51-million cash deal.


Scottish tech firm Dukosi secures £320,000 from Par Equity venture capital and Scottish Investment Bank

Dukosi, the Scottish technology firm that developed the Electric Vehicle Optimization Integrated Circuit, secured £320,000 to help finance the commercial roll out of its smart chip geared towards electric vehicles, the Herald Scotland reported.

Danish game developer Interceptor acquires 3D Realms

Aalborg, Denmark-based game developer Interceptor Entertainment acquired Texas, US-based video game publisher 3D Realms (Apogee Software Ltd), the creator of Duke Nukem, for an undisclosed amount.

Israel-based XLMedia seeks to raise $40M in gaming float

XLMedia, the digital media firm that brings traffic for online gaming sites, intends to secure $40 million in a London stock market flotation, the Financial Times reported.
